2017-09-18 128 views
0

我目前使用烬宝桌面在一些嵌入式设备上运行zigbee跟踪。我有网络密钥和设备密钥,所以所有的数据都很好,在读取数据时我只是一个小菜鸟。Zigbee网络嗅探和转换值

我运行的轨迹之一返回一些数据的值,并返回为int24_0:0x000201另一个是相同的int24_0:0x0000D1。

有谁知道如何读取我可以看到甚至将此int24值转换为可读值的数据。

感谢

+0

它取决于属性。您需要参考配置文件/群集/属性ID的ZigBee群集库规范来查看度量单位。否则,它只是一个简单的十六进制到十进制的转换。 0x201是513,0xD1是209。 – tomlogic

回答

0

这取决于很多的标准:你的受体中,ZigBee版本的状态(你是3.0.0或更小?)..

在这里,你有一个链接,摘要所有Zigbee的基础:

Basics Zigbee

我还附读取(在第一页的链接)专用于该帧中的部分:

Zigbee frame description